1615 GMT - Prada was boosted by Miu Miu, while its namesake brand delivered a positive surprise, Bernstein analysts say in a research note. The Italian luxury fashion group booked revenue of 5.43 billion euros for 2024, up 17% compared with the prior year at constant currency. Growth was supported by continued brand momentum of Miu Miu, which recorded stronger-than-expected organic growth of 84% in the fourth quarter alone, they say. The Prada brand showed a sequential improvement in the last three months compared with the prior quarter, which is a positive surprise, the analysts say. Shares in Hong Kong closed 0.3% lower.
